Q&A

How can I keep my Tall Fescue lawn alive during Stage 2 water restrictions without wasting water?

Modern Wi-Fi, ET-based weather-sensing controllers are essential for conservation. They automatically adjust watering schedules by calculating local evapotranspiration rates, applying water only when needed. This technology can reduce irrigation volume by 20-30% while maintaining turf health, ensuring compliance with Alameda County's voluntary conservation measures and preserving soil moisture in clay loam.

I've spotted invasive weeds like Yellow Starthistle. How do I treat them without breaking fertilizer rules?

For invasive species, manual removal before seed set is most effective. If chemical control is necessary for persistent perennials, select a targeted, phosphorus-free herbicide application, as local ordinance prohibits phosphorus in fertilizers except for documented deficiencies. Always apply during calm, dry weather to prevent drift and schedule outside of any seasonal blackout dates for pesticide use near waterways.

Do I need a permit to regrade my backyard, and what type of contractor should I hire?

Yes, significant grading on a 0.15-acre lot typically requires a permit from Alameda County Planning & Development Services to ensure proper drainage and erosion control. You must hire a contractor holding a relevant California CSLB license, such as a C-27 (Landscaping) or a C-12 (Earthwork and Paving). This licensing guarantees they are bonded, insured, and legally accountable for altering your property's topography.

My yard has seasonal ponding after winter rains. What's a long-term solution that also looks good?

Moderate runoff in clay loam soils is common. A functional solution involves regrading to create a gentle swale that directs water away from structures. For hardscape areas, replacing impervious surfaces with permeable concrete pavers significantly increases ground absorption. This system often meets Alameda County Planning & Development Services' updated standards for onsite stormwater management.

Why does the soil in my yard feel so hard and compacted, especially compared to newer neighborhoods?

Properties in the Cherryland Highlands area, built around 1962, have mature clay loam soils that are over 60 years old. This soil type, with a neutral pH of 6.8-7.2, naturally compacts over decades of foot traffic and conventional maintenance, reducing permeability. To restore soil health, we recommend annual core aeration in fall and the incorporation of 2-3 inches of composted organic matter to rebuild structure and water infiltration.

Are permeable pavers a better choice than a wooden deck for my patio, considering fire safety?

Yes. Permeable concrete pavers offer superior longevity and minimal maintenance compared to wood, which requires regular sealing. Critically, non-combustible pavers contribute to your home's defensible space, a key requirement for Cherryland's Moderate (WUI Zone 2) Fire Wise rating. They provide a stable, fire-resistant zone that helps meet vegetation clearance guidelines without sacrificing aesthetics.

I'm tired of weekly mowing and gas equipment noise. What's a quieter, lower-maintenance alternative?

Transitioning to a climate-adaptive landscape with native plants like White Sage, Deergrass, and California Poppy eliminates weekly mowing. This approach aligns with local noise ordinances requiring electric equipment and drastically reduces water demand. Establishing a native palette also supports regional biodiversity, creating a resilient habitat that thrives in Zone 9b with minimal intervention.
